The Defect You Can't See or Feel

A garment can pass every visual, measurement, and workmanship check and still fail on something invisible: a restricted chemical in the dye, print, or trim. This kind of failure is the most serious kind — it isn't about how the garment looks, it's about whether it's safe to wear, and it can trigger a recall, a customs hold, or a legal penalty in the destination market.

The Substances Most Commonly Restricted

Azo Dyes

Certain azo dyes can break down into aromatic amines linked to cancer risk. Widely restricted, especially in the EU, in bright reds, yellows, and blacks.

Heavy Metals

Lead, cadmium, and similar metals can show up in dyes, prints, or metal trims (zippers, rivets, buttons) — tightly limited, especially for children's wear.

Phthalates

Used to soften plastic prints, coatings, and sequins. Restricted because they're hormone disruptors — a common issue in rubbery screen-printed logos.

Formaldehyde

Sometimes used as a wrinkle-resistant or anti-mildew finish. Restricted because it can cause skin irritation and is a known carcinogen at higher levels.

PFAS ("Forever Chemicals")

Used in water-repellent or stain-resistant finishes. Increasingly restricted due to long-term environmental and health persistence.

Compliant vs. Non-Compliant: What It Looks Like in Practice

Signs of Good Compliance Practice

  • Valid, current lab test reports on file for the relevant substances and destination market
  • Testing frequency matches the product's actual risk level (e.g. every lot for children's wear)
  • Trim and print suppliers can provide their own compliance documentation

Signs of a Compliance Risk

  • No test reports available, or reports that are outdated / for a different market's rules
  • Strong chemical smell from prints, coatings, or new garments (a common early warning sign)
  • A factory unwilling to test each new dye lot, print batch, or trim supplier
